Town End Street enjoys an enviable position just moments from Godalming's historic High Street, renowned for its excellent selection of independent boutiques, cafés, restaurants, pubs and everyday amenities. Godalming mainline station is a 14 minute walk away and offers fast and frequent services to London Waterloo in around 45 minutes, making this an excellent choice for commuters. The nearby River Wey, Lammas Lands and the Surrey Hills National Landscape provide miles of beautiful walking and cycling routes, whilst well-regarded schools, leisure facilities and convenient access to the A3 complete the appeal of this sought-after location.
